What is an Automatic Mop?

An automatic mop is a robotic gadget designed to clean up hard floorings with minimal human intervention. Utilizing sophisticated sensors and intelligent navigation, these mops can move throughout a space, identifying dirt and spots, and applying water and cleansing solutions as required. Automatic mops come geared up with features that permit them to work effectively without requiring consistent supervision.

Types of Automatic Mops

When thinking about an automated mop, it's important to comprehend the different types offered on the market. Here are the primary types:

TypeDescription
Robotic MopsFully autonomous gadgets that navigate spaces, mop floorings, and return to charging stations.
Hybrid Mop-VacuumsIntegrate vacuuming and mopping functions in one device, enabling detailed cleaning.
Floor ScrubbersMore industrial-grade makers suited for larger areas, capable of scrubbing and polishing floorings.

Considerations When Buying an Automatic Mop

Before picking an automated mop, potential buyers ought to think about the following aspects:

  1. Floor Type: Ensure the mop appropriates for the kind of floors in your home (tile, wood, laminate, and so on).

  2. Battery Life: Look for models with sufficient battery life to cover your home's size in a single charge.

  3. Tank Capacity: A bigger water tank permits for extended cleansing sessions without needing to refill.

  4. Upkeep Requirements: Check how simple the mop is to clean and maintain after use.

  5. Consumer Reviews: Research client feedback and ratings to determine real-world performance.
